The Estonian University of Life Sciences participates in an international project whose main objective is to promote and support the development of diversified organic food systems, covering all the links of the field-to-plate system. During the project, local Agroecology Living Laboratories (ALLs) should be established and, based on these, a transnational ALL network. The network will include researchers, both organic and conventional producers, as well as agro-processors, advisors, consumers and policy makers.
The Estonian ALL is based on a long-term rotation experiment at the Estonian University of Life Sciences, which studies the effects of rotation diversification with winter cover crops in different systems on different soil properties (including carbon sequestration), biodiversity, crop yields and crop quality.
